Etymology and Meaning of Riaditi
The linguistic analysis of the surname Riaditi reveals that its structure may be influenced by phonetic and morphological elements typical of Austronesian languages or, potentially, by Arabic roots adapted to local phonetics. The ending in "-ti" is not common in surnames of European origin, which suggests that it could be a formation specific to languages of the region or a phonetic adaptation of a foreign term. The root "Riyad" or "Riyad" in Arabic means "gardens" or "parks", and is a frequent element in proper names and place names in Arab countries and in Muslim communities. The addition of the suffix "-iti" could be a form of derivation or a phonetic adaptation in the local language, which in some cases may indicate a membership relationship or a diminutive.
From an etymological point of view, if we consider the root "Riyad" in Arabic, the surname Riaditi could be interpreted as "pertaining to gardens" or "related to gardens." The presence of this root in Indonesia, where Arab influences came through trade and Islamic expansion, reinforces the hypothesis that the surname could have an origin in Muslim communities that adopted or adapted an Arabic term into their family nomenclature.
As for its classification, Riaditi would probably be a toponymic or descriptive surname, since it could derive from a term that refers to a place or physical feature related to gardens or green spaces. The structure of the surname does not seem to conform to patronymic patterns typical of Spanish or other European languages, which reinforces the hypothesis of an origin in a different language, possibly Arabic or an Austronesian language with Arabic influence.
In summary, the surname Riaditi could have a meaning linked to "the gardens" or "related to the gardens", and its structure suggests a possible Arabic influence, adapted to the local phonetics of Indonesia. The presence in that region and the possible Semitic root make its etymology interesting and its origin may be linked to Muslim communities that lived or migrated to Indonesia in different historical periods.
